Transaction

b7095f13fac5c2ebef1ef90e39fccf81f6313d7d7bf96a242df4dccbbf57886d
433,303 confirmations
Timestamp
1516108557
Block504,479
Fee98,028 sats
Fee rate433.8 sats/vB
view on mempool.space

Inputs & Outputs